Jiri Kulich

Jiri Kulich has been one of the more talked about players over the past week as he was demoted to the fourth line during practice before the Senators' game. There was even some question whether he would be a healthy scratch after getting off to a slow start this season.

He ultimately would play and found the net for the first time this season, although it was an empty net goal at the end of the game. On Friday, the Sabres appeared to shuffle their forward lines and had Kulich on the top line with Zach Benson, who had a great four assist game in his season debut, and Tage Thompson.

It was a little surprising to see Kulich on the top line because while he did play better, it is hard to imagine that it warrants a move up to that spot. Especially when taking into consideration just how good the offense looked with the lines they had.

It feels like this is similar to Samuelsson, in terms of a wait-and-see approach and if these are the lines they use for this game. Either way, Kulich will factor into these lines and will need to build off a decent game against the Senators.
